The SIPROTEC 7SD610 relay provides differential protection for lines, cables and transformers across all voltage levels and network types.
The SIPROTEC 7SD610 protects electrical systems from diverse faults using high-speed, phase-selective short circuit measurement for rapid, precise clearance of single-phase and three-phase faults. Provide reliable protection for complex applications like series and parallel compensated lines.
Enhance system reliability with two independent differential stages: sensitive high resistance fault measurement and fast high current fault clearing. Digital data communication via fiberoptic cables or pilot wires extends protection over long distances.

Utilize fiber optic cables, networks or pilot wires for differential current measurement, allowing line ends to be far apart. Adapt the serial protection interface to various communication channels.
Beyond differential protection, the SIPROTEC 7SD610 includes emergency and back-up functions. These include phase and earth overcurrent protection, overload, under/over-voltage and breaker failure protection.
